Subject: [PATCH] board: phytec: Make AM6 SoM detection depend on I2C

SoM detection is using I2C driver model functions.
Let's depend on I2C.

Signed-off-by: Wadim Egorov <w.egorov@phytec.de>
Tested-by: John Ma <jma@phytec.com>
Reviewed-by: Dhruva Gole <d-gole@ti.com>
---
 board/phytec/common/Kconfig | 2 ++
 1 file changed, 2 insertions(+)

diff --git a/board/phytec/common/Kconfig b/board/phytec/common/Kconfig
index 1077f0f4b6..56c8290f64 100644
--- a/board/phytec/common/Kconfig
+++ b/board/phytec/common/Kconfig
@@ -16,6 +16,7 @@ config PHYTEC_AM62_SOM_DETECTION
 	bool "Support SoM detection for AM62x PHYTEC platforms"
 	depends on (TARGET_PHYCORE_AM62X_A53 || TARGET_PHYCORE_AM62X_R5) && \
 		   PHYTEC_SOM_DETECTION
+	depends on SPL_I2C && DM_I2C
 	default y
 	help
 	   Support of I2C EEPROM based SoM detection. Supported
@@ -25,6 +26,7 @@ config PHYTEC_AM64_SOM_DETECTION
 	bool "Support SoM detection for AM64x PHYTEC platforms"
 	depends on (TARGET_PHYCORE_AM64X_A53 || TARGET_PHYCORE_AM64X_R5) && \
 		   PHYTEC_SOM_DETECTION
+	depends on SPL_I2C && DM_I2C
 	default y
 	help
 	   Support of I2C EEPROM based SoM detection. Supported
